WAIPUKURAU PIGEON RACING

Our Own Correspondent.

Fast Times Recorded in Flight from Petone

From

WAIPUKURAU, Last Night. The Waipukurau Homing Pigeon Club opened its old-bird racing programme with a race from Petone — an airline distanco of 121 miles. Mr J. L. Bolton, of the Petone Pigeon Club, liberated the birds, 45 in number, at 8 a.m. in fine weather, with a northeast wind. Conditions at the home end were favourable and good times were recorded, the winning bii'd, Mr B. Norris's B.C.C, WPK 24, floing ^the journey in 2hrs 38min 53sec, Results : — . Mr B. Norris's B.C.C.
